Financiers who hold twin citizenship of 2 various E2 treaty countries appreciate the adaptability to request an E2 visa utilizing any one of their nationalities. Investors that do not hold the citizenship of an E2 treaty nation are not qualified for this visa
Presently, there are over 80 nations that have an E2 treaty with the United States. The E2 treaty countries are: Albania, Argentina, Armenia, Australia, Austria, Azerbaijan, Bahrain, Bangladesh, Belgium, Bolivia, Bosnia and Herzegovina, Bulgaria, Cameroon, Canada, Chile, China (Taiwan), Colombia, Congo (Brazzaville), Congo (Kinshasa), Costa Rica, Croatia, Czech Republic, Denmark, Ecuador, Egypt, Estonia, Ethiopia, Finland, France, Georgia, Germany, Grenada, Honduras, Ireland, Israel, Italy, Jamaica, Japan, Jordan, Kazakhstan, South Korea, Kosovo, Kyrgyzstan, Latvia, Liberia, Lithuania, Luxembourg, North Macedonia, Mexico, Moldova, Mongolia, Montenegro, Morocco, Netherlands, New Zealand, Norway, Oman, Pakistan, Panama, Paraguay, Philippines, Poland, Portugal, Romania, Senegal, Serbia, Singapore, Slovak Republic, Slovenia, Spain, Sri Lanka, Suriname, Sweden, Switzerland, Thailand, Togo, Trinidad & Tobago, Tunisia, Turkey, Ukraine and The UK.

Little joint ventures may also qualify as E2 organizations, gave that at the very least 50% is had by a citizen of a treaty nation. You can remain in the USA forever via endless visa renewals or two-years standing expansions, offered that you remain to satisfy the E2 needs. There is no cap on the number of revivals or extensions you can request.
The maximum credibility period for an E2 financier visa issued to a Mexican resident is 4 years based on upgraded visa terms reliable as of 2020. On the other hand, for citizens of the majority of European countries, the E2 visa legitimacy is two to 5 years, with particular exceptions. Also if your E2 visa find out more is valid for 5 years, it does not mean that you can remain in the United States for the entire five year period without disruption.
Each time you enter the United States with an E2 visa, you are granted two years of standing. This implies you can continue to be in the country for 2 consecutive years during a solitary stay. To prolong your keep, you can either request a condition extension from USCIS or depart from the USA and re-enter to receive an extra 2 years of standing.
